One of the most popular ways to add trim to a dining room is through the use of molding. This can range from simple and clean lines to more ornate and decorative designs. Molding can be used around doors, windows, and along the ceiling to create a cohesive look in the room. Dining Room Trim Molding
When it comes to choosing the right color for your dining room trim, there are a few things to consider. For a classic and timeless look, stick to white or a neutral color. If you want to make a bold statement, consider using a contrasting color to your walls. Just be sure to choose a color that complements the overall design of your dining room. Dining Room Trim Color
There are many different styles of trim to choose from, each with its own unique look and feel. Some popular styles include crown molding, chair rail, wainscoting, and picture frame molding. Consider the overall design and style of your dining room when choosing the right trim style for your space. Dining Room Trim Styles

There are many different materials that can be used for dining room trim, including wood, MDF, PVC, and polyurethane. Each material has its own pros and cons, so be sure to do your research and choose the right material for your specific needs and budget. Dining Room Trim Materials
